With initiative of the Hubli-Dharwad Municipal Corporation (HDMC) medians on Hubli roads have finally got the much-needed facelift. To ease traffic movement in Hublic city's major roads HDMC had built medians on the roads seven years back through 10 private agencies on build, operate and transfer (BOT) basis.

Rain exposes quality of road works in Hubli
In Hubli, the recent rains have made the lives of vehicle-users and pedestrians miserable, thanks to the severe beating several roads have taken. Major roads in the city have either caved in or developed huge potholes, because of the poor quality of repair works.
